Recently designed by the Nuko Agency, the new site for the community of North West Bicester provides information about the vision and current happenings for the first eco town in the UK. Defined with a rigid grid system, the site for the town of Northwest Bicester displays pixel-perfect designs on a responsive framework. The website was also integrated with WordPress and the use of a framework allowed developers to extend their own set of CSS conventions to use within SASS code.
